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Those persistent musty smells are a sign of moisture and mold growth. If left unchecked, this can lead to costly repairs and health issues. Don’t ignore the signs our team will arrive equipped to extract standing water and begin the drying process.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
When you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, our team will assess the situation and deploy the necessary equipment to extract water and dry your property.
Visible Water Damage on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ains, peeling paint, or water-saturated drywall are all warning signs that need immediate attention. Our team will arrive prepared to extract water and dry your walls and ceilings, preventing further damage.

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ost in Jordan, MN
Prices for Portable Pump Water Extraction services v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Jordan, MN.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are subject to change based on your specific situation. Our team will provide a free, on-site assessment to find out the best course of action and provide a detailed quote for your review.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Inspection | $100-$500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500-$2,500 | Amount of water, type of equipment required |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ning required |
| Portable Pump Rental (per day) |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ment required |
| Emergency Response (within 60 minutes) | $200-$1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
